Georg Philipp Telemann (1681-1767) wrote three dozen fantasies for keyboard in the years 1732/33. With “keyboard” I mean: harpsichord, clavichord or organ. The term "fantasy" indicates that the form is not fixed, but that the player also has a lot of freedom in terms of interpretation: the player must make it clear that he is playing a fantasy. The first dozen Telemann wrote in German style, the second in French style and the third in Italian style.
The movements of this 9th Fantasia are Allegro and Grave.
